LUDWIG HOHLWEIN (1874-1949) ITALIENISCHER FESTBALL. 1939.
46 1/4x33 3/4 inches, 117 1/2x85 3/4 cm. Wihl. Mehnert, Munich.
Condition B+: recreated right margin; restored loss in lower right corner; repaired tears and restoration in margins; creases in image.
To promote an Italian-themed ball in Munich, Hohlwein provides a stylish, bright and festive image. Although immediately recognizable as his work it does differ in one substantial way from the majority of his posters: The background is atypically filled with detail--in this case Italian imagery that reinforces the ball's theme. As this was a one-night event, the poster would have been printed in smaller numbers than usual. The jubilant poster resolutely ignores the geo-political situation in Germany, just one month before the annexation of Czechoslovakia and half a year before the invasion of Poland.
